Output dbfefd232c6ad023988a42b9e0ef0aa5da3f438f52fe6153002dd023943b12a9:1

value
39904000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f4cfc6237408067d5ffbfa605b12da188d28a58 OP_EQUAL
address
3Lb82KoJxUPoj2ErzK8hrE6X17rtvd3fDU
transaction
dbfefd232c6ad023988a42b9e0ef0aa5da3f438f52fe6153002dd023943b12a9
spent
true